Alumacraft Competitor: BoatTEST Review

Reviewed by Jeff Hammond

Overview

The Alumacraft Competitor 185 FSX is a versatile fishing sport crossover boat designed to accommodate both serious anglers and family outings. Measuring 18 feet 8 inches in length overall with a beam of 95 inches, this model offers a blend of fishing functionality and comfortable family features. With a lightweight hull of 1,500 pounds and a fuel capacity of 34 gallons, it supports engines up to 175 horsepower, making it suitable for a range of recreational boating activities.

Fishing Features and Exterior Design

The bow casting deck is spacious and comfortable, carpeted with padding underneath, measuring five feet fore and aft, with a gunwale depth of 13 inches. It includes multiple storage compartments, an 18-gallon live well, and a lockable rod storage area capable of holding eight rods. The deck also features a pedestal for movable seating. The cockpit continues the fishing focus with additional tackle storage compartments, a second lockable rod locker for eight-foot rods, and pull-out drawers beneath the dual consoles for tackle organization. The boat is equipped with Alumitrack accessory grooves along the cap rail, allowing for customizable rod holders and beverage holders. The stern features a full-beam casting platform with a 22-gallon live well that offers dual access and a bait container. Additional fishing conveniences include on-the-go rod storage for rods up to eight-and-a-half feet and a standard ski-toe pylon with dedicated storage in the starboard rod locker.

Family and Comfort Features

The Competitor 185 FSX incorporates several family-friendly amenities. Optional console and bow cushions enhance comfort, while four pedestal-mounted seats in the cockpit provide flexible seating arrangements. These seats are vented, foldable, and feature custom embroidery. Safety is addressed with a cockpit depth of 23 inches and grab handles surrounding all seating areas. The port side houses a 13-gallon insulated cooler that doubles as dry storage, and the port console includes a deep glove box and a draining top surface for convenience. Two comfortable jump seats are located on the casting platform with ergonomic dimensions for extended use. Additional features include a three-step re-boarding ladder on the starboard transom, snap-in comfort pads, and courtesy lighting fore and aft for nighttime use.

Power and Performance

This model is compatible with engines up to 175 horsepower; the test boat was equipped with a 150-horsepower Mercury Pro XS paired with a 14x19 propeller. The engine is mounted on an all-aluminum reinforced transom with clean rigging and features C-Star hydraulic steering. The helm station is starboard-mounted and includes a Lowrance Elite 7 multifunction display with moving map capabilities, USB and auxiliary connectivity, an Infinity stereo system, and a tilt steering wheel. Operational ergonomics are generally well thought out, though minor carpet edging and swivel seat release mechanisms require awareness. The hull design incorporates a full-length spray rail and a gull-wing shape on both sides, contributing to excellent water grip and handling. The 2XB hull system features double-plating throughout for durability. Performance testing showed a top speed of 48.2 miles per hour at 5,900 RPM, with a best cruise speed of 20.4 miles per hour at 3,000 RPM yielding 6 miles per gallon and a range of approximately 183 miles. The boat planes quickly, responds promptly to throttle input, and handles wakes and hard turns with minimal hull slap, no chine walk, and stable tracking.

Trailer and Additional Features

The Competitor 185 FSX is delivered on a custom trailer constructed from steel with aluminum wheels. The trailer includes dual bunks, ratcheting tie-downs, submersible brake lights, load guides, surge brakes, a swivel trailer jack, and a spare tire. An optional ratcheting trailer cover is also available. The boat's exterior finish features an automotive-grade paint system with primer, base coat, and clear coat layers, complemented by decals for styling.

Conclusion

The Alumacraft Competitor 185 FSX successfully combines a comprehensive suite of fishing features with family-friendly amenities and solid performance characteristics. Its thoughtful design includes ample storage, flexible seating, and durable construction, while the hull and powertrain deliver responsive handling and efficient cruising. This boat offers a well-rounded package for anglers seeking versatility without sacrificing comfort or performance.

Overview from around the web 2019 Alumacraft Competitor

Customers appreciate the 2019 Alumacraft Competitor for its durable construction and reliable performance on the water

Many highlight its spacious layout, which provides ample room for fishing gear and passengers, making it an excellent choice for both serious anglers and family outings. The boat's stability and smooth handling receive positive remarks, contributing to a comfortable and confident boating experience. Overall, users commend the 2019 Alumacraft Competitor for combining practicality with ruggedness, delivering great value for those seeking a versatile fishing boat.

The Biggest Pros and Cons

The 2019 Alumacraft Competitor offers a range of features that make it a solid choice for anglers and boating enthusiasts. Here are some of the pros and cons to consider:

Pros

Durable Construction: Built with heavy-gauge aluminum, the Competitor is known for its rugged durability and ability to handle rough waters.

Spacious Layout: The boat provides ample deck space, making it comfortable for fishing and accommodating multiple passengers.

Good Stability: Its hull design offers excellent stability, which is beneficial for both fishing and cruising.

Versatile Performance: Suitable for various water conditions, from calm lakes to choppy rivers.

Storage Options: Includes plenty of storage compartments to keep gear organized and secure.

Customization: Offers various optional features and accessories to tailor the boat to specific needs.

Cons

Ride Comfort: While stable, the ride can be a bit rough in very choppy conditions compared to larger or more specialized boats.

Weight: The heavy aluminum build adds weight, which may affect fuel efficiency and transport ease.

Basic Amenities: Some users may find the interior amenities and finishes more utilitarian compared to higher-end models.

Price Point: Depending on added options, it can be pricier than some other aluminum fishing boats in its class.

Made For

The 2019 Alumacraft Competitor is designed for anglers who want a versatile, durable, and high-performance fishing boat. It's ideal for freshwater fishing enthusiasts who need a reliable vessel that can handle various water conditions, from calm lakes to winding rivers. With its spacious layout, sturdy construction, and ample storage, the Competitor is perfect for both casual weekend trips and serious fishing adventures. Whether you're targeting bass, walleye, or panfish, this boat offers the features and stability to enhance your fishing experience.
